In a surprising move, Shane Lowry, the 2019 Open Championship winner, has decided to part ways with his caddie Darren Reynolds and bring back Dermot Byrne, his former caddie, for the Travelers Championship. This sudden change in Lowry's caddie lineup has sparked curiosity and raised questions about the dynamics of their professional relationship.
A Caddie Shuffle
Lowry's decision to split from Reynolds comes after a disappointing performance at the US Open, where he missed the cut. In a quick turnaround, he reached out to Byrne, who had been by his side for the first decade of his career. This move suggests a level of comfort and trust that Lowry has with Byrne, a familiar face from his early days on the tour.
"We'll see what the plan is going forward. No idea really," Lowry said, leaving the door open for further collaboration with Byrne.

A Look at Lowry's Success
Lowry's impressive PGA Tour record includes three wins and several top finishes in major championships. His tie for second at the 2016 US Open, tied third at the 2022 Masters, and tied fourth at the 2021 PGA Championship showcase his ability to perform under pressure. However, recent struggles may have prompted him to seek a change in his support system.
